Operating in the VHF maritime band, the AIS system enables the wireless exchange of navigation status between vessels and shore-side traffic monitoring centers. Commercial ships, ocean-going vessels and recreational boats equipped with AIS transceivers broadcast AIS messages that include the vessel?s name, course, speed and current navigation status. Raymarine?s AIS650 is a class B AIS transceiver allowing you to transmit your data to other AIS equipped vessels, and receive their data for viewing right on your Raymarine multifunction display?s radar or chartplotter screen. Raymarine?s new AIS650 Class B Automatic Identification (AIS) transceiver brings boaters best-in-class features and performance in a package that?s 50% smaller than previous generation AIS transceivers. The new AIS650 is engineered for seamless integration with Raymarine multifunction displays and offers multiple connection options including SeaTalkng, NMEA2000, NMEA0183 and USB. This unprecedented flexibility makes the AIS650 easy to integrate with all of your onboard electronics including MFD?s, instruments, PC based navigation systems and more. The AIS650 features a dual-channel receiver system for fast acquisition and tracking of both Class A and Class B AIS traffic. It?s also equipped with a state-of-the-art 50-channel GPS receiver with Receiver Autonomous Integrity Management (RAIM.) RAIM intelligently monitors the status and accuracy of the GPS system ensuring the vessel position transmitted by the AIS650 is of the highest level of accuracy possible. AIS650 is also fitted with a standard Secure Digital (SD) memory card slot, and AIS data recording capability. AIS650 also features both hardware and software enabled Silent Mode, which enables the captain to switch off the AIS transmitter for reasons of security or privacy. When connected to Raymarine MFD?s, silent mode can be enabled or disabled at-will from any display on the network. This feature is most often employed by tournament captains who do not want to reveal the position of their hot fishing spot, but is also vital to cruising power and sailing vessels who may want to temporarily disable broadcasting their position out of concern for vessel security. Complete Class B AIS TransponderWatchMate XB-6000 is a Class B AIS transponder with a two-channel parallel receiver and transmitter. It transmits your vessel's position and details and receives the same kind of information from other vessels with AIS transponders.The AIS data is sent every few seconds and includes information such as course, speed, latitude, longitude, and heading. Static information about the vessel is sent every few minutes and includes the name, type of vessel, length, beam, draft, etc.Certified NMEA2000 Gateway-Built inTranslates NMEA 2000 instrument data (heading, wind, depth, speed, log, temperature) and routes it over USB and NMEA 0183.All NMEA 2000 navigation data is combined with GPS and AIS data and sent to computers via USB. This is very important when operating in busy areas or in bad weather when visibility is reduced.Silent Mode Control via PC, Mac, or an external switchThe XB-6000 can be put into silent mode. When in this mode, the AIS receivers and GPS continue to operate normally. The only change is transmissions are inhibited. Perfect for those times when you want privacy. Download Literature Watch VideoVesper Marine 010-02820-00 Auto ID SystemsAmplified AIS/VHF/FM Antenna Splitter with Signal GainMany AIS splitters introduce significant signal loss, some say no loss but this unique Vesper Marine splitter is the only one that provides signal gain - improving AIS reception and increasing range. This is because the Vesper Marine splitter has a built-in low noise amplifier. This is especially important to increase the reception range from the increasing number of low-power AIS SART and MOB devices.In addition to the amplification provided by this splitter, when used with your existing antenna you can optimize the range of your AIS transponder because the antenna is also mounted as high as possible.Designed to work with all Vesper Marine AIS transponders including the popular WatchMate XB-6000 and WatchMate XB-8000. In addition, it has a unique on-screen VHF-in-use indicator when used with the WatchMate 850 and WatchMate Vision AIS transponders.Increases the performance of other manufacturers' AIS receivers and transponders too!To simplify installation, you can share an existing VHF antenna by using this splitter. The unit removes the need for a separate VHF antenna for an AIS receiver or transponder and allows a single antenna to be shared with a VHF radio.This is an excellent solution when it is difficult to install an additional antenna or you wish to share an existing VHF antenna and maximize your AIS range.This Vesper Marine splitter is specifically designed for use with both AIS receivers and transponders.You can use this splitter with an existing antenna installation that is in good operating condition. Vesper Marine 010-13266-00 Auto ID SystemsVHF/AIS Antenna - 1M - Stainless SteelFinally, an antenna designed for both VHF and AIS!This antenna is specially designed by Vesper Marine to be used with our Antenna Splitter. Up until now, you've had to choose an AIS-tuned antenna that is optimized for the AIS frequencies but has lower performance for your VHF radio. Or you could choose an antenna that is designed for VHF radio communications but isn't optimal for AIS. Either of those works but we've got a better solution.We've created an antenna that solves this dilemma. It has two key features that combine to make it ideal for use with our antenna splitter:
The wide bandwidth of 6 MHz means it will cover 3 MHz above and below the center point
159 MHz center frequency gives excellent performance for VHF radio (156 Mhz) and AIS (162 MHz)
The result is an antenna with superior performance over other designs. It has less than 1.5:1 VSWR at 156 MHz all the way up to 162 MHz. With other VHF or AIS antennas you'll only get low VSWR at one end of the frequency band but not both.We've put all of this into the same physical package as our most popular antenna. Large Color DisplayThe MA-510TR comes with a 4.3" color TFT LCD. The wide-viewing angle screen provides clear navigation details such as potential collision vessels marked as red, and registered friends marked as yellow. All vessels that are within 6NM CPA and 60 minutes TCPA from a vessel are put into a respective danger or friend list. The day-mode function allows visibility in direct sunlight. Night-mode provides optimal viewing brightness for comfortable operation.Simplified GPS Navigation FunctionThe built-in GPS Navigation function guides users to waypoints or AIS targets. Assign up to 100 destinations or fishing spots.Silent ModeOperate securely and privately with the silent mode function. Switch off the AIS transmitter to temporarily stop sending out position location. Other AIS signal reports art still received when silent mode is on. Keep fishing spots privately from other vessels by utilizing silent mode.Safety Features:
Collision Alarm Function - When vessels come into the CPA or TCPA range, the vessel's icon blinks and a warning sound is emitted on the plotter display (when connected to external audio equipment).
Anchor Watch Alarm - An alarm is set off when the vessel is drifting when anchored.
Man Overboard - When users receive a Man Overboard (MOB) signal, the MA-510TR can set the MOB as a destination.
